🇺🇸 What’s in Trump’s Tax Bill?
- ✅ 2017 Trump tax cuts made permanent
- ✅ No federal taxes on tips up to $25,000
- ✅ New $6,000 Senior Deduction for Americans 65+
- ✅ Expanded Child Tax Credit — now $2,200 per child
- ✅ Bigger standard deduction (+$750)
- ✅ Increased SALT deduction cap: $10K ➝ $40K

⏳ Some Deductions Are Temporary — Act Now
Some of Trump’s new benefits are temporary:
- 💵 $25,000 Tip Tax Exemption ➝ Expires in 3 years
- 💵 $6,000 Senior Deduction ➝ Ends in 2028
- 💵 $12,500 Overtime Deduction ➝ Also temporary
